How to Link Debit Card on Venmo?
Linking your debit card on Venmo can be a straightforward process if you follow the necessary steps. Venmo is a popularmobile payment appthat allows users to transfer money, make purchases, andsplit bills with friends. Here's how to link your debit card on Venmo.
Step 1: Download the Venmo App
The first step to linking your debit card on Venmo is to download the app. You can find the Venmo app on the App Store or Google Play Store, depending on your device.
Step 2: Create a Venmo Account
Once you've downloaded the Venmo app, you'll need to create an account. You can sign up using your Facebook account or email address. After entering your basic personal information, Venmo will prompt you to add a payment method.
Step 3: Add Your Debit Card
To add your debit card, you'll need to enter your card information. This includes your card number, expiration date, and security code. Venmo will also ask for your billing address, which should match the address associated with your debit card.
Step 4: Verify Your Debit Card
After adding your debit card, Venmo will ask you to verify it. This is done by Venmo making two small deposits into your bank account. You'll need to check your bank statement and enter the deposit amounts into Venmo to verify your debit card.
Step 5: Start Using Venmo
Once your debit card is linked and verified, you can start using Venmo to send and receive money, make purchases, and split bills with friends. Just make sure you have enough funds in your bank account to cover any transactions you make on Venmo.
Tips for Using Venmo and Credit Cards
If you prefer to use a credit card instead of a debit card on Venmo, you can link it by following the same steps. However, keep in mind that using a credit card on Venmo may incur additional fees. Venmo charges a 3% fee for credit card transactions, which can add up over time.
To avoid paying extra fees, it's best to link your debit card or connect your bank account to Venmo.
